Whereas the 2000 X-Males movie was casting, Michael Jackson visited the movie’s director and producers to foyer for the a part of Professor Charles Xavier. In response to Rolling Stone, when producer Lauren Schuler Donner requested Jackson “Have you learnt Xavier is an older white man?” the King of Pop replied “I can put on make-up.” Even with extra make-up than he wore within the “Thriller” video, there’s no approach Jackson may ever have introduced the right weight, knowledge, and authority to the function that ultimately went to Sir Patrick Stewart. The folks behind the movie undoubtedly realized this and refused him the half.

In response to tales informed by Stan Lee, and recounted within the 2012 biography Untouchable: The Unusual Life and Tragic Loss of life of Michael Jackson, Jackson repeatedly tried to get himself solid as Spider-Man in what grew to become Sam Raimi’s Spider-Man movies. There was even a scheme to purchase Marvel (presumably with Stan Lee getting in on the acquisition with him) to muscle his approach into the function. Clearly this by no means occurred, however Lee apparently stated of Jackson’s potential casting, “I feel he’d have been excellent” as Spider-Man. Then once more, Lee did have a monitor report for endorsing any venture, no matter high quality, that provided him a cameo.

Jar-Jar Binks has historically been probably the most hated character in Star Wars historical past, although he may have been much more maligned had George Lucas determined to go ahead with casting Jackson because the clumsy gungan. The actor who performed Jar-Jar, Ahmed Finest, informed a narrative to Vice about how Jackson was initially thought-about for the function, however he and Lucas had a falling out as a result of Jackson wished to play Jar-Jar with prosthetics whereas Lucas wished to make use of CGI. Whereas there are one million the reason why Jackson shouldn’t have performed Jar-Jar — not the least of which is the character’s proximity to a younger Anakin Skywalker — Lucas put his foot down over his obsession with CGI, which sounds very on-brand.

Jackson’s obsession with Peter Pan has been properly documented for many years. It was so well-known that, in line with a narrative informed by Steven Spielberg himself, when the director was first placing collectively Hook, he thought-about Jackson for the a part of Peter Pan. As Spielberg informed Leisure Weekly in 2014, “I known as Michael and I stated, ‘That is a few lawyer that’s introduced again to save lots of his children and discovers that he was as soon as, when he was youthful, Peter Pan.’ Michael understood at that time it wasn’t the identical Peter Pan he wished to make.” Sure, you learn that proper. Michael Jackson informed Steven Spielberg “no” to taking part in Peter Pan. I actually don’t know whose judgement there appears extra impaired, Jackson’s or Spielberg’s.

When Michael Jackson heard that they have been remaking Charlie and the Chocolate Manufacturing unit, he desperately wished to play the function of Willy Wonka. He wished the function so badly that he even created a whole soundtrack for the movie, recorded in secret, as a approach to stress the filmmakers into casting him, in line with the 2012 biography Untouchable: The Unusual Life and Tragic Loss of life of Michael Jackson. The workforce at Warner Brothers cherished the soundtrack, however refused to solid Jackson in a film that was meant for youngsters because the accusations towards him have been properly established by the point the movie started manufacturing in 1999. Apparently, Warner wished the soundtrack for the movie, however Jackson stated they couldn’t use the soundtrack with out him because the lead.
